Sri Lanka Visa for Russian Citizens

Sri Lanka has emerged as one of the most sought-after tropical destinations for Russian travelers, offering warm Indian Ocean beaches, fascinating ancient culture, and affordable luxury that provides excellent value. Russia consistently ranks among the top source countries for tourism to Sri Lanka, particularly during the winter months when travelers seek relief from the cold. Russian passport holders need an Electronic Travel Authorization (ETA) to enter Sri Lanka, which is easily obtained online.

The ETA for Russian citizens costs $50 USD and permits a 30-day stay for tourism purposes. The online application process is straightforward, and approval typically arrives within 24 to 72 hours. Several airlines connect Russia to Colombo, with SriLankan Airlines, Aeroflot, and various Middle Eastern carriers offering routes from Moscow. Flight times from Moscow to Colombo are approximately 8 to 9 hours on direct routes or 12 to 14 hours with a stopover.

Documents Required

  • Valid Russian passport (zagranpasport) with at least 6 months validity
  • Approved ETA confirmation (printed or digital)
  • Return or onward flight ticket
  • Proof of accommodation (hotel booking or invitation letter)
  • Proof of sufficient funds ($50-100 per day recommended)
  • Yellow fever vaccination certificate (only if arriving from an endemic country)

How to Apply for the ETA

1

Visit the Official ETA Website

Go to eta.gov.lk and select "Apply for ETA".

2

Complete the Application Form

Fill in your personal details, passport information, travel dates, and accommodation details.

3

Pay the ETA Fee

Pay the $50 USD fee using a Visa or Mastercard credit/debit card.

4

Receive Your ETA Approval

You will receive the ETA approval via email within 24-72 hours. Save a digital and printed copy.

5

Present at Immigration

Show your ETA approval and passport at Bandaranaike International Airport immigration. The officer will stamp your 30-day entry.

Tips for Russian Travelers

  • Apply at the official eta.gov.lk website to avoid third-party surcharges.
  • Visa and Mastercard international cards are accepted for payment. Some Russian bank cards may have restrictions - use an international card.
  • Save your ETA approval email and keep a printed copy as backup.
  • Consider buying travel insurance that specifically covers Sri Lanka, as Russian domestic insurance may not provide adequate overseas coverage.
  • Exchange USD or EUR to LKR at the airport for the best rates, as Russian rubles may be harder to exchange.

Important Notes

  • Apply for your ETA at least 7 days before departure.
  • The ETA is a single-entry authorization valid for 30 days from arrival.
  • A zagranpasport (foreign travel passport) is required - internal Russian passports are not accepted.
  • The 30-day stay period begins from the date of arrival.
  • Transit passengers staying less than 48 hours can apply for a free transit ETA.
  • Many south coast resorts and guesthouses have Russian-speaking staff and menus.

Frequently Asked Questions

Do Russian citizens need a visa for Sri Lanka?

Yes, Russian passport holders need an Electronic Travel Authorization (ETA) to visit Sri Lanka. The ETA costs $50 USD and can be obtained online at eta.gov.lk, permitting a 30-day stay for tourism.

Are there direct flights from Russia to Sri Lanka?

Direct flights from Moscow to Colombo are available on select airlines, with a flight time of 8-9 hours. Alternatively, connections through Dubai, Doha, Abu Dhabi, or Istanbul offer competitive fares and frequent schedules.

Which passport do I need - internal or zagranpasport?

You need a valid zagranpasport (foreign travel passport) with at least 6 months validity. Internal Russian passports are not accepted for international travel to Sri Lanka.

Can I pay for the ETA with a Russian bank card?

Due to international banking restrictions, some Russian-issued bank cards may not work on the ETA website. It is recommended to use an internationally accepted Visa or Mastercard. If your card does not work, contact the Sri Lankan embassy in Moscow for alternative arrangements.

Are there Russian-speaking services in Sri Lanka?

Yes, due to the large number of Russian tourists, many hotels, guesthouses, and tour operators on the south coast (particularly in Unawatuna, Hikkaduwa, and Mirissa) offer Russian-speaking staff, menus, and services.

What is the best time for Russian tourists to visit Sri Lanka?

November to March is the most popular period for Russian visitors, coinciding with the Russian winter. The south and west coasts enjoy dry, warm weather during this time, with temperatures around 28-32 degrees Celsius.

Visa Extension

Extension PossibleYes

Max Duration

Up to 90 days total

Extension Cost

$25 USD

Visit the Department of Immigration and Emigration in Colombo (No. 41, Ananda Rajakaruna Mawatha). Submit your application with passport, completed form, and proof of funds. Processing takes 3-5 business days.
